Writing a research paper would be very simple once you observe these basic steps:
1. Select or Brainstorm Your Subject Matter: At times a topic is presented to you, or you might have your own subject matter that you wish to research. You could be forced to carry out your analysis with very little direction. Sometimes, you are solely given a page count, variety of sources and a deadline. It's helpful to begin by brainstorming a subject. Writing down a couple of concepts will be very useful, and lead you in a certain direction.
2. Determine the Scope: When you’ve scanned the internet or library and discovered a little bit more about your topic, then you must determine whether that you must narrow or broaden your focus.
3. Examination: By now you've an concept of your topic and have scanned the topic area. You've a spotlight for your research paper, however you also want details to “flesh out” the paper. Start going to your sources, and getting notes on sections that could be applicable to your paper. Remember to document where you got the information from! This usually includes noting the writer’s identity, title of guide, paper or website, year of publication, publishing house, page numbers and/or date seen.
4. Outline Your Paper: A top level view is an structured plan on your paper. Make an outline by starting the initial section with a broad induction of the subject, then list several sections that you have examined (or will examine) that relate to your subject matter. The final sections are: introduction, literature overview, information assortment, outcomes and discussion. Writing an outline will assist you to feel better about writing your term paper because you will have a sense of tidiness and direction for you to compose it.
5. Generate the First Draft: The first draft needs to be written after you have got finished with your research. By this stage, you will probably have quite a few sources and lots of pages of notes jotted down from each of these sources. It's best to have sufficient info to write down the complete paper. It is necessary to “just to start writing”, and not to worry too much concerning the particulars at this point.
6. Revise, Revise, Revise: Revision of a paper should really take a longer time than writing the primary draft. This is the point to clean up all of the grammatical errors, spelling, run-on sentences, and others blunders, and to make this paper easily readable. This is additionally the time to embellish textual content when absolutely necessary.
7. Proofread: That is the time for nit-picky editing to insure that there aren't any errors. Several issues to look for are: appropriate verb tenses, punctuation, grammar, spelling, phrase selections and correct citation. Different details that may be vital are: page numbers, right spacing and correct margins.
